#c3d4c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c3d4cd is composed of 76.5% red, 83.1%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.3%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 155.3 degrees, a saturation of 16.5% and a lightness of 79.8%. #c3d4cd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#87a99b.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#c3d4cd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060908 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c3d4cd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cbcccc is the less saturated color, while #9bfcd4 is the most saturated one.
